Boeing Announces More Than $50 Million In Grants To Support Nonprofits Worldwide

Includes Three-Year Commitment Of $25 Million In Support Of Veterans' Programs And Services

Boeing has announced more than $50 million in grants to more than 500 nonprofit organizations across 50 countries globally. The annual contributions include a three-year commitment of more than $25 million in support of veterans' recovery and rehabilitation programs and transition services. The charitable grants package will fund programs through 2018 and supplement an anticipated $117 million in company-wide business and employee contributions to similar causes—bringing Boeing's total community investments to approximately $167 million this year alone.

Orbital ATK Demos Tactical Solid Rocket Motor Built Using Additive Manufacturing

Test Marks First Of Its Kind For 3-D Printed Motor Components

Orbital ATK has successfully completed a series of static test firings of a prototype tactical solid rocket motor built with critical metal components fabricated by additive manufacturing, commonly known as 3-D printing. These tests marked the first industry demonstration of a 3-D printed complex rocket nozzle and closure assembly in a tactical class rocket motor.

Vector Aerospace Signs Exclusive Agreement With Precision Air Services

Seven Year Exclusive Deal For ATR Turboprop Aircraft Maintenance And support

Vector Aerospace has signed a new seven-year exclusive engine service agreement with Precision Air Services to support the Tanzanian airline’s fleet of ATR regional turboprop aircraft. The signing of this new agreement demonstrates Precision Air Services’ confidence in the support received from Vector’s facility in Gonesse, France, over the past three years.

GE Aviation And Tableau Partner To Better Serve The Airline Industry

Will Provide Data Analytics Making Aviation Data Accessible And Useful To Industry

GE Aviation's Digital Solutions and Tableau Software have announced an agreement to empower commercial and military airline customers across the aviation industry with agile visual analytics that can help improve fuel efficiencies, aircraft safety and consumers' overall flying experience. GE's Predix platform will provide rich services with detailed data and reports blending airline and industry data that aviation customers can acquire to analyze and customize on-the-fly with Tableau's advanced visual analytics capabilities.

Aero Linx: RAF Red Arrows The Red Arrows are renowned throughout the world as ambassadors for both the Royal Air Force and the United Kingdom. Since the Team was officially formed in 1965, the Red Arrows have completed over 4,000 displays in 53 countries. The Red Arrows’ reputation is built on the commitment and professionalism, combined with Royal Air Force skills, training and equipment. Many of the Red Arrows’ pilots and support staff have recently returned from Afghanistan and Iraq and many will be temporarily detached on operations overseas during their time with the Red Arrows.

ANN's Daily Aero-Term (11.05.17): Autoland Approach

Autoland Approach An autoland approach is a precision instrument approach to touchdown and, in some cases, through the landing rollout. An autoland approach is performed by the aircraft autopilot which is receiving position information and/or steering commands from onboard navigation equipment.
